Try to register DP agent to HANA Server - connection problem

0 Kudos

Hello community :-)!

I am quite new to all the SDI topic and I try to register my freshly installed SAP HANA Data Provisioning Agent with the HANA Server for the first time.

I was following the guide available here:

http://help.sap.com/download/multimedia/hana_options_eim/SAP_HANA_EIM_Administration_Guide_en.pdf

So I have the sufficient user rights. I can connect to the HANA, see all the Adapters, but when I click on Register Agent, give a name (in this example agent_dev01) and type in the hostname I  just get as an Error Message the following:

Is this maybe a problem with the 5050 port (as I used the default one?), that it might be blocked or is there any other possibility what could be wrong here?!

I would be grateful for every little help!

Thanks in advance!

Hi Maximilian Meissner,

There could be three reason for this error.

1. For your system the port 5050 is to enabled or to troubleshoot as I see the server is in port 5050.

Corrective Action: Pl take the confirmation from SAP HANA administrators and take to forward to your computer administrator. This is a common issue. When we are first time access the HANA server. We have to make our computer (Desktop/Laptop) enabled with the new PORT.

Solution: Your computer should be enabled to communicate to server thru port 5050.


2. Your account is created recently and your profile is not yet reflected in the hana system.

  Corrective Action: Pl take your administrators help.

3. At that time Server is busy/unavailable to honour your request.

Thanks for your answer - the problem was actually the non-enabled 5050 Port on my client.
